Hebrew

Etymology

Root
ע־מ־ד (ʿ-m-d)

Verbal noun of עָמַד ('amád, to stand), from the root ע־מ־ד (`-m-d).

Noun

עֲמִידָה ('amidáf (plural indefinite עֲמִידוֹת, singular construct עֲמִידַת־, plural construct עֲמִידוֹת־)

  1. The act of standing or situating: verbal noun of עָמַד ('amád)
  2. The act of sticking with.
  3. The act of withstanding, steadfastness.

Proper noun

הָעֲמִידָה ('amidáf

  1. (Judaism) The Amidah, the Shemoneh Esrei, an important daily prayer that is said while standing.
